Transaction 8abf3630fd75ff72febebab3292541069e715a66ddb9d047dc26a1f82ec576c9

3 Input
2 Outputs
  • 8abf3630fd75ff72febebab3292541069e715a66ddb9d047dc26a1f82ec576c9:0
  • value  9748283
    address  3QQKRwuVyRgv7xZVN9aR1z8p7SUFukAsCz
  • 8abf3630fd75ff72febebab3292541069e715a66ddb9d047dc26a1f82ec576c9:1
  • value  1000000
    address  3Eu76CdVf1BMjdktgQMnNoHXWwDEmphJdZ